予算や汎用性の観点から集配信ミドルウエアを使用せずにFTP受信後、データベースを更新する機能を
実装しようとしています。
サーバーOS:LINUX
サーバーDB:MYSQL
クライアント・サーバー間ファイル転送:FTP
クライアントOS:WINDOWS
【機能概要】
A社 5:00 → a-data,a-end 123サーバー
B社 5:00 → b-data,b-end 123サーバー
C社 6:30 → c-data,c-end 123サーバー
1.123サーバー は end ファイルを 監視し、ファイルが存在したらDBを更新。
2.更新が成功したら、endファイル削除、dataファイルの名前をタイムスタンプを付けてリネーム
3.エラー発生時は自動メールを管理者に送信
4.1~3をログに記録
尚、処理を単純化するため、endファイルが残っていた場合は定時で一括削除し、翌日は上書きを想定しています。
(質問)ミドルウエア以外で、より多く実装される方法を教えてください。
簡単な説明となりますが、よろしくお願いいたします。
あなたの回答
tips
プレビュー